Bitcoin's rally toward $80,000 and a broader bullish market tone set the stage for a busy Friday on Abstract, where IP milestones, protocol expansions, and token TGE anticipation drove ecosystem activity.

Hamieverse Crosses 250 Million Views

Abstract (abstract-blockchain) celebrated Hamieverse surpassing 250 million organic views, calling the IP a defining entertainment force within the ecosystem. The milestone underscores the growing traction of Abstract-native content franchises, with Hamieverse emerging as a flagship property that blends narrative and community engagement.

Moody Archives Launches With Staking Perks

Moody Madness (moody-madness) announced the launch of Moody Archives on Abstract, a new collection tier that offers 185,000 defence for holders of all four rarities. The Archives also grant 50% off on Moody Madness events, adding a utility layer for collectors. The move follows the recent XP update and Season 11 airdrop, signaling continued expansion of the Moody ecosystem.

GUGO Teases Doodles Toy Collaboration

GUGO (gugo) teased a toy collaboration with NFT brand Doodles on Aug. 20, sharing an image of its duck mascot alongside Doodles' iconic characters. Drop details remain unannounced, but the cross-IP partnership signals GUGO's push into physical collectibles and mainstream brand integration.

DYLI Adds Rarity Color Tags to Marketplace Feed

DYLI rolled out a quality-of-life update that color-tags pulls by rarity in the marketplace feed, giving collectors instant visual feedback on item scarcity. The feature aims to streamline the trading experience on Abstract, reducing friction for users scanning for rare assets.

On the market data front, aborean led gainers with a +26.7% surge, followed by pollyxyz at +11.0% and cyclops at +10.1%. Losers included kona (-14.7%), abster (-7.1%), and yield-guild-games (-1.7%). Abstract TVL stood at $11.9M, with DEX volume of $2.29M over 24 hours.
